Document Description
The project will perform geotechnical investigation to support preliminary design of the Crossover Pipeline I-15 Bypass. Geotechnical investigation will include performing approximately 25 geotechnical borings along the shoulder of Mesa Rock Road and Center City Parkway.

Reasons for Exemption
The work activities consist of performing geotechnical investigation and data collection that does not result in a serious or major disturbance to an environmental resource. Resource data collection, including geotechnical investigation, is specifically categorically exempted from CEQA per the Water Authority's Administrative Code implementing CEQA [§8.00.070(a)6(ii)].
